Buffalora
Buffalora is a dwelling in Val Müstair, Graubünden and has an elevation of 1,969 metres. Buffalora is situated nearby to the peak Piz Nair, as well as near the mountain saddle Fuorn Pass.Places of Interest Nearby

Fuorn Pass
Mountain saddle

Fuorn Pass or Ofen Pass is a high alpine mountain pass in the canton of Graubünden in Switzerland. The name is based on the ovens that were used in ironworks in the area.
Piz Nair
Peak

Piz Nair is a mountain in the Sesvenna Alps, located north of the Fuorn Pass in the canton of Graubünden. The mountain is part of the Swiss National Park.
Munt Buffalora
Peak
Munt Buffalora is a mountain of the Ortler Alps, located south of the Ofen Pass in the Swiss canton of Graubünden. Munt Buffalora is situated 2½ km southwest of Buffalora.

Tschierv
Village

Tschierv is a village in the Val Müstair municipality in the district of Inn in the Swiss canton of Graubünden. In 2009 Tschierv merged with Fuldera, Lü, Müstair, Santa Maria Val Müstair and Valchava to form the municipality of Val Müstair. Tschierv is situated 6 km southeast of Buffalora.
